Overview
Join Nottinghamshire County Council as a Wake Night Worker at Oakhurst Children's Home, Mansfield. This permanent position involves delivering essential overnight care to children and young people in a warm, nurturing residential environment. The role is based onsite with a weekly schedule of 37 hours, including weekend shifts. The salary offered ranges from A326,824 to A329,540 annually.
Role Responsibilities
- Deliver quality care and support throughout the night, helping children prepare for the following day.
- Maintain the safety and well-being of all residents in the home.
- Address the individual needs of children, including managing complex or challenging behaviors.
- Collaborate with the residential team to foster a secure and supportive setting.
- Keep detailed records and documentation as necessary.
- Engage in ongoing professional development and training.
Candidate Requirements
- Minimum of six months experience in a childcare environment.
- Possession or willingness to pursue an NVQ Level 3 or Diploma in Residential Childcare.
- Solid understanding of child development and capability to support children with diverse needs.
- Demonstrate resilience, empathy, and commitment to supporting young people.
- Effective teamwork and communication abilities.
- Adaptability and eagerness to learn new skills and approaches.
Working Conditions and Benefits
- Scheduled shifts run from 9:45 PM to 7:45 AM.
- Enhanced remuneration for weekend shifts: time and a half on Saturdays and double time on Sundays.
- Supportive and inclusive workplace culture valuing every employee.
- Opportunities for ongoing professional growth and training.
- Community-focused environment dedicated to making a positive impact.
Additional Information
There is one vacancy available for this role. Appointment is subject to a Disclosure and Barring Service check. Nottinghamshire County Council is a Disability Confident Leader and actively encourages applications from diverse backgrounds. Applicants with disabilities who meet minimum criteria will be guaranteed an interview under the Disability Confident scheme. A job share option exists for full-time roles.
